英文摘要
This study focused on investigating the molecular basis of epigenetic cell deregulation in cancer, through analyzing the abnormalities of nuclear factors including methylated DNA binding protein MBD1 and its associated factor MCAF1, CTCF-mediated chromatin insulator, HMGA proteins, SUMOylation of nuclear proteins, and nuclear substructure. These findings strongly contribute to promoting cancer diagnosis and therapy.
